Over the past 17+ years, Kameswaran Arunachalam has been at the forefront of technical innovation and infrastructure transformation in the U.S. telecom industry. As a Principal Systems Architect at T-Mobile USA, he has contributed to the modernization of critical communication systems, from legacy Packet Core deployments to state-of-the-art cloud-native architectures. His deep expertise in LTE/5G/5G-Advanced networks, Packet Core Architecture, IP Multimedia Subsystems (IMS), VoLTE, VoNR, FWA (Fixed Wireless Access) and cloud orchestration platforms such as Kubernetes and Red Hat OpenStack, positions him uniquely at the intersection of technical execution and visionary telecom strategy.

 

Kameswaran is known not only for his ability to solve deeply technical challenges, but also for consistently delivering scalable, future-proof solutions. His work has directly impacted millions of mobile users, ensuring reliability, clarity, and continuity in their everyday communications. He is the holder of 8 granted U.S. patents (21 filed patents) and authored two technical articles that explore FWA (Fixed Wireless Access) deployment and AI/ML-driven observability, and UPF as trusted SASE connector for IoT devices.
